The Demon King's Dilemma: A Moonlit Vow

In the heart of the ancient, mystical realm of Yueding, where the mountains kissed the clouds and the rivers sang of ancient tales, there lived a female swordsman named Lianna. Her name was whispered in hushed tones, for she was known not just for her prowess with the blade but for the moonlit sword that shone with an ethereal glow. The sword, a relic of the ancient war between humans and demons, was said to hold the heart of the Demon King himself.

Lianna had set out on her quest with a singular purpose: to retrieve the heart of the Demon King and end the cycle of war that had plagued her homeland for centuries. She had been chosen by the fates, or so the legends said, and her journey was to be fraught with peril and wonder.

As she journeyed through the treacherous lands, Lianna encountered a myriad of challenges. She fought off bands of bandits, navigated through treacherous swamps, and climbed the steepest mountains. But the greatest challenge lay ahead, in the heart of the Demon King's lair, a place where even the bravest warriors feared to tread.

In the depths of the Demon King's domain, where the shadows danced and the whispers of the dead echoed, Lianna found herself face to face with the Demon King himself. His eyes, like molten lava, burned with a fire that seemed to consume all light. Yet, amidst the darkness, there was a flicker of something else—a hint of humanity, a spark of compassion.

The Demon King spoke, his voice a velvet caress that could lull the most weary soul into a dangerous slumber. "Why do you seek the heart of my people, warrior? Do you not know the pain that would follow its removal?"

Lianna's answer was simple yet resolute. "To end the war and restore peace to my land. The heart of the Demon King is the key to our salvation."

The Demon King's eyes softened, and he extended his hand, offering her the heart. "Take it, then. But know this, warrior. The heart of a Demon King is not just a relic of power; it is a piece of my soul. Without it, I am but a shadow of my former self."

Lianna hesitated, her heart torn between her duty and the Demon King's offer. She looked into his eyes, searching for the truth. And then, she saw it—a flicker of hope, a glimmer of understanding.

"I will take the heart," she said, her voice steady. "But I will not use it to bring destruction. Instead, I will use it to forge a new beginning, a truce between our peoples."

The Demon King nodded, a rare smile gracing his face. "Then you have made a vow to the moonlit sword. May it guide you and protect you on your journey."

With the heart in hand, Lianna set out once more, her path illuminated by the moonlit sword. But as she journeyed, she discovered that the path to peace was not as straightforward as she had imagined. She faced betrayal from within her own ranks, and the Demon King's heart, once a symbol of hope, became a source of conflict.

The Demon King, now a mere shadow of his former self, was forced to confront the truth of his own existence. He realized that his heart, once a source of power, was now a source of weakness. He yearned for the days when he was whole, when he could walk the earth as a king, not a mere shadow of his former self.

Lianna, in turn, found herself torn between her loyalty to her people and her newfound friendship with the Demon King. She knew that to fulfill her vow, she must protect the heart, yet she also knew that to do so would mean to keep the Demon King in a state of suffering.

As the story unfolds, Lianna is forced to make a difficult choice. She must decide whether to keep the heart and risk the war resuming, or to return the heart to the Demon King, allowing him to reclaim his power and potentially bring about an even greater disaster.

In the end, Lianna's journey is not just about retrieving a heart but about understanding the nature of power, the value of friendship, and the cost of peace. The Demon King's Dilemma: A Moonlit Vow is a tale of sacrifice, love, and the eternal quest for harmony between two warring factions.
